Welcome to Sampino's Towne Foods, a gem nestled in the heart of Sacramento, California. Located at 1607 F St, this inviting deli is a culinary haven for meat lovers and salad enthusiasts alike. With a reputation built on hearty, flavorful dishes, Sampino's offers a menu that expertly marries casual dining with a touch of sophistication. The ambiance is classy yet casual, catering to groups and families, making it an ideal spot for lunch or gatherings.

One of the standout features of Sampino's is its diverse selection of sandwiches. Each creation is crafted on freshly baked ciabatta rolls, ensuring a delightful bite with every sandwich. The Roasted Tri-Tip Sandwich, featuring rosemary garlic seasoned tri-tip and a hint of aioli, is a must-try for meat aficionados. Meanwhile, the Chicken Parmesan Sandwich provides a satisfying crunch with its breaded chicken breast paired with marinara sauce, making it a comforting classic.

The salads at Sampino's are equally appealing. The Steak and Blue Cheese Salad is a highlight, combining roasted tri-tip with a delightful mix of greens, blue cheese crumbles, and candied pecans—perfectly dressed with a balsamic vinaigrette. Each salad reflects a balance of flavors that will please even the most discerning palate.

Place a sandwich order ONLY on one side of the restaurant then pay at the counter (at this point is where you can add-on items like chips, items from the deli case etc.). Recommend: Bill's homemade meatloaf sandwich Flick sandwich (mortadella) Sampanini sandwich (cold cuts - mortadella, cappacolla, salami) Short open hours so we like to order online for pickup during a work week lunch. Note there is a convenience fee ($1) when you order online (you could phone in a order too). Good amount of seating in/out. Should be able to find parking as well.

If you're looking for a solid Italian sandwich spot in town, this spot is on the list. Came through recently since we were in the area, and I forgot how good these sandwiches are. They have a large menu so everyone should find something they like and the staff was nice and helpful. You can buy everything here from entrees to meats and bread to take home with you as well. The space has an old Italian deli feel with enough space to sit down to eat. They do have a working piano in there, so you might get some entertainment as well. One of the most popular sandwiches is the sampanini, mortadella, salami, cheddar, and provolone with all the fixings on a ciabatta roll make this a classic. The meatball and chicken parm are also a hit as every other person was getting one of these. They also give you a little side salad with each sandwich, which is a great touch. My favorite is the hot pastrami. This had swiss and jack cheese and all the fixings like most of their sandwiches, but the best part of this one is the pancetta. It was slightly crispy, so it added flavor and texture. Definitely would get it again, and with so many options, you can have a new favorite every time you come here.
